  • Russian: Kareliya. ... About half of Karelia is forested, with dense taiga dominated by pine, spruce, and birch growing in podzolic soils that are poor and thin.
  • The population of Karelia is 618 thousand people. About 80% are urban residents. One third of them live in the capital - Petrozavodsk.
  • Karelia, the land of the Karelian people, is an area in Northern Europe of historical significance for Russia (including the Soviet era), Finland , and Sweden .

  • The Republic of Karelia is a federal subject of Russia located on the border of Western and Eastern Europe, part of the Northwestern Federal District.
  • In 1721, the Treaty of Nystad ceded part of Karelia to Russia, while the Treaty of Åbo in 1743 led to Russian occupation of South Karelia.
